simply its a waste of energy. as you go up the food chain there is a lose of energy in the animals. If u eat the produces (plants) they is much more energy intake then if u eat a carnivore which eats the primary consumer which has lost energy through the bodily functions such as growth, movement and respiration. It is far more efficent to eat plants and primary consumers then the carnivores.
